PostgreSQL
 sql >> Base de Dados >  >> RDS >> PostgreSQL

Restaurar um dump remoto para RDS


Se um nome de arquivo não for especificado, pg_restore obterá dados da entrada padrão (doc ). Então, isso funcionaria:

wget -O - 'https://s3.amazonaws.com/database.dump' | pg_restore -h somedomain.us-east-1.rds.amazonaws.com -p 5432 -d databasename -U username

Observe que você pode criar um instantâneo do RDS e, em seguida, criar uma nova instância de banco de dados a partir desse instantâneo (doc ). Na sua situação específica, não sei se isso funcionaria melhor do que fazer backup no S3, mas vale a pena mencionar.